1. Overview
DUV (Deep Ultraviolet) and EUV (Extreme Ultraviolet) are not fundamentally different exposure methods, but two wavelength regimes of the same basic idea: reduction projection exposure, as described in the chapter on exposure methods. The jump from 193 nm (DUV) to 13.5 nm (EUV) sounds like a small numerical difference, but technically reinvents almost everything – from the optics and the mask to the operating environment of the entire system.
